时间倒叙显示(计算时间 多少天前/多少小时前/多少分钟前 )

//时间-倒序显示 年-月-日 时:分
function(timestamp1) {
if(!timestamp1){
return “”;
}
var myDate = new Date();
var timestamp = new Date(timestamp1 );
myDate=myDate.getTime();
timestamp=timestamp.getTime();
var date3=myDate-timestamp;
var days=Math.floor(date3/(2436001000));
var leave1=date3%(2436001000) //计算天数后剩余的毫秒数
var hours=Math.floor(leave1/(36001000));
var leve=date3%(3600
1000);
var minu=Math.floor(leve/(601000));
if(days == 0&&hours != 0) {
return hours+“小时前”;
}
if(hours==0){
return minu+“分钟前”;
}
else {
var data=Date.parse(timestamp1);
data=new Date(data);
// data.getFullYear()+"-"+
if(data.getHours()){
return data.getFullYear()+"-"+parseInt(data.getMonth()+1)+"-"+data.getDate() + " " + data.getHours()+":"+data.getMinutes();
}else{
return data.getFullYear()+"-"+parseInt(data.getMonth()+1)+"-"+data.getDate();
}
}
}
//时间-倒序显示-多少天前/多少小时前/多少分钟前
function(timestamp1) {
var myDate = new Date();
var timestamp = new Date(timestamp1 );
myDate=myDate.getTime();
timestamp=timestamp.getTime();
var date3=myDate-timestamp;
var days=Math.floor(date3/(24
36001000));
var leave1=date3%(24
36001000) //计算天数后剩余的毫秒数
var hours=Math.floor(leave1/(3600
1000));
var leve=date3%(36001000);
var minu=Math.floor(leve/(60
1000));
// console.log(days,hours,‘shijian’)
// debugger
console.log(days,hours,‘213’)
if(days== 0&&hours != 0) {
return hours+“小时前”;
}
if(hours==0){
return minu+“分钟前”;
}
else {
if(days<7){
return days + “天前”;
}else if(days>=7&&days<30){
var Z=days/7
return parseInt(Z) + “周前”;
}else if(days>=30&&days<360){
var Y=days/30
return parseInt(Y) + “月前”
}else if(days>=360){
var N=days/360
// console.log( ,‘3212’,N)
var N_P=(Math.floor(N * 10)/10).toString().split(’.’)[1]
if(N_P>=9){
return parseInt(N)+1 + “年前”
}else{
return parseInt(N)+1 + “年前”
}
}
}

  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 1
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论 1
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值